This job opening is for the role of Busser, an essential position that contributes significantly to the seamless operation of the restaurant and enhances the overall guest experience. As a Busser at Ruth's Chris, you will be instrumental in setting the stage for a memorable dining occasion. Your role involves meticulously cleaning and resetting tables to ensure the dining room is pristine and ready for new guests. You will also assist servers in the timely delivery of food, helping to maintain the smooth flow of service throughout the dining area. Exceptional hospitality skills are crucial in this role as you interact with guests and work diligently to ensure their complete satisfaction.
Working at Ruth's Chris in this capacity offers much more than a job; it is a chance to join the best of the best in the hospitality industry. The position offers a combination of a base hourly wage starting at $2.13 per hour plus tips, making it a lucrative opportunity for those who thrive in customer-focused roles. Additionally, employees who work an average of 30 hours per week become eligible for comprehensive health insurance benefits, an attractive perk that supports the well-being of the team. The company also offers a 401(k) plan with a competitive match, providing financial planning resources for long-term growth and retirement security.
Further benefits include generous dining discounts, an employee assistance program, and paid sick leave accruing from the start of employment. After one year of service, team members can also avail themselves of paid family and medical leave, demonstrating Ruth's Chris commitment to work-life balance and employee welfare.
